Patrick P. Coll is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Infectious Diseases and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Patrick P. Coll has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 438 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Epidemiology, 4 papers in Infectious Diseases and 4 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Patrick P. Coll's work include Global Cancer Incidence and Screening (3 papers),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(3 papers) and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(3 papers). Patrick P. Coll is often cited by papers focused on Global Cancer Incidence and Screening (3 papers),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(3 papers) and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(3 papers). Patrick P. Coll collaborates with scholars based in United States, Tanzania and Australia. Patrick P. Coll's co-authors include Patrick J. O’Connor, Benjamin F. Crabtree, Richard W. Besdine, Susan M. Friedman, Kathryn Daniel, Steven Phu, Gustavo Duque, Patrick Bracken, Ben Kirk and Adam D. Lindsay and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Geriatrics Society, The Journal of Nervous and Mental Disease and Archives of Family Medicine.
